If you have splits in the autosplitter turned on, then no, you do not need to manually split. Also what you name your splits is up to you. The autosplitter goes based off of cues in-game, not what the current split in your livesplit says.
I would double check the autosplitter settings (Right click on Livesplit -> Edit Splits -> Settings) and make sure you have enough splits for each thing you want it to split on (plus one for the end split).

You only need to watch the tapes once to get the parachute ending. In No-NG+, when you get back to the House the second time, you just need to grab the 6 storytime tapes and do the storytime sequence with the mimic.
